What is there to do in Bucknell?
If you have time to explore, consider visiting Offa's Dyke Centre, Shropshire Hills Discovery Centre and Shropshire Hills, and then find a cosy spot for a nightcap. Other places to see in the area include National Trust's Croft Castle and Parkland and Ludlow Castle. Bucknell is known for its restaurants.
When is the best time to visit Bucknell?
Visiting local bars in Bucknell is more fun when the weather is good. These temperatures and rainfall averages can help you decide the best time for bar-hopping.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Bucknell is 808 mm.
How can I get to Bucknell and around the area?
You might want to make the most of these transportation options in and around Bucknell: To venture out into the surrounding area, hop on a train at Bucknell Station. Bucknell may not have many public transport options to choose from, so consider renting a car to explore more.
